What to Ask Barber Colleges

older customer getting hair trimmed by Barnstable Town Massachusetts barberFollowing is a list of questions that you should investigate for any barber college you are contemplating. As we have previously covered, the location of the school relative to your Barnstable Town MA home, together with the price of tuition, will most likely be your first qualifiers. Whether you wish to pursue a certificate, diploma or a degree will probably be next on your list. But once you have reduced your school options based on those preliminary qualifications, there are additional factors that you should research and take into consideration before enrolling in a barber training program. Following we have compiled some of those additional questions that you should ask every school before making a final decision.

Is the Barber College Accredited? It's necessary to make certain that the barber college you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Schools acc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ards assu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not available in Barnstable Town MA for non- accredited schools. It's also a prerequisite for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many employers will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more positively upon those with accredited training.

Does the School have an Excellent Reputation?  Any barber school that you are seriously evaluating should have a good to outstanding reputation within the profession. Being accredited is an excellent beginning. Next, ask the schools for testimonials from their network of employers where they have placed their students. Verify that the schools have high job placement rates, attesting that their students are highly regarded. Visit rating services for reviews together with the school's accrediting organizations. If you have any relationships with Barnstable Town MA barber shop owners or managers, or any person working in the business, ask them if they are acquainted with the schools you are looking at. They might even be able to recommend others that you had not considered. And finally, contact the Massachusetts school licensing authority to find out if there have been any complaints submitted or if the schools are in complete compliance.

What’s the School’s Specialty?  Some beauty schools offer programs that are broad in nature, focusing on all facets of cosmetology. Others are more focused, offering training in a particular specialty, such as barbering. Schools that offer degree programs frequently expand into a management and marketing curriculum. So it's important that you decide on a school that specializes in your area of interest. Since your intention is to be trained as a barber, make certain that the school you enroll in is accredited and well regarded for that program. If your desire is to launch a barber shop in Barnstable Town MA, then you need to enroll in a degree program that will teach you how to be an owner/operator. Selecting a highly rated school with a poor program in barbering will not provide the training you need.

Is Plenty of Hands-On Training Provided?  Practicing and refining barbering skills and techniques demands lots of practice on people. Find out how much live, hands-on training is furnished in the barber classes you will be attending. Some schools have shops on site that enable students to practice their growing talents on real people. If a Barnstable Town MA barber college offers minimal or no scheduled live training, but rather relies heavily on the use of mannequins, it might not be the best option for developing your skills. Therefore try to find alternate schools that provide this type of training.

Does the School have a Job Placement Program?  Once a student graduates from a barber college, it's important that he or she gets support in finding that first job. Job placement programs are an integral part of that process. Schools that provide assistance maintain relationships with local employers that are seeking skilled graduates available for hiring. Check that the programs you are considering have job placement programs and ask which Barnstable Town MA area shops and businesses they refer students to. Also, ask what their job placement rates are. High rates not only verify that they have extensive networks of employers, but that their programs are highly regarded as well.

Is Financial Aid Available?  Almost all barber sch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Ask if the schools you are investigating have a financial aid department. Consult with a counselor and find out what student loans or grants you might qualify for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ships offered to students as well. If a school satisfies each of your other qualifications except for expense, do not omit it as an option until you learn what financial help may be provided in Barnstable Town MA.
